Question:

A current i is flowing in a conductor of length l. When it is bent in the form of a loop then its magnetic moment will be-

Options:

$\frac{Il^2}{4\pi}$

$\frac{I^2}{4\pi}$

$\frac{4\pi}{Il^2}$

$4\pi Il^2$

Correct Answer:

$\frac{Il^2}{4\pi}$

Explanation:

$ M = IA = I\pi r^2$

$ 2\pi r = l $

$\Rightarrow M = I \pi \frac{l^2}{4\pi^2} = \frac{Il^2}{4\pi}$
